Step-by-step explanation:
d = height
v = final velocity
v0 = Initial velocity
g = gravity
t = time
A.
Given that the time is 2.2 seconds and the initial velocity is 0, we can replace the values in to the formula.
d = v0 * t + 0.5 * g * t^2
d = 0 * 2.2 + 0.5 * 9.8 * 2.2^2
d = 0 + 23.716
d ≈ 23.72 m.
B.
Sincec the initial speed is 0 m/s,
v^2 = 2 * g * d
v = sqrt(2 * g * d)
v = sqrt(2 * 9.8 * 23.72)
v = sqrt(464.912)
v ≈ 21.56 m/s
